Every day brings us closer to Lily


We received our Log-In-Date (LID) for our dossier: 10/28. That is good news. Our dossier did not get lost in the mail. It has been translated into Chinese and is waiting on someone's desk pile for the right person to read it and then sign our travel approval letter. The average wait from LID to Travel Approval is 73 days, sometimes sooner, sometimes later. It's much too late for us to travel in December. This is to give you, dear reader, and idea of what we're waiting for and when we might expect to travel.
